To install the MATCH UP X4BMW-FRT.1-3 Upgrade Speaker Systems in your BMW vehicle, please follow the general installation instructions provided in the instruction manual. Here is a step-by-step guide:
1. Removal of the door panel / rear side panel:
- To install the speakers in the original mounting positions, you need to remove the door panels or rear side panels.
- If you are unsure how to remove the panels, consult your local BMW dealer or an experienced car audio dealer for assistance.
- Pay attention to hidden screws and plastic clips that secure the panels. Loosen all screws and pull the cover horizontally to avoid damaging the plastic clips.
2. Installation of the UP X4BMW-FRT.1, .2 & .3:
- After removing the cover, remove the original midrange speaker.
- Connect the UP X4BMW-FRT.1 / .2 / .3 to the original speaker cable harness and insert it into the original mounting position.
- If the loudspeaker is directly driven by the car radio, plug the enclosed inline crossover between the speaker and the original speaker cable harness.
3. Attention to proper installation:
- Take care to install the speaker properly, ensuring correct connection (phase) with plus to plus and minus to minus.
- Before final mounting, test the complete speaker system and confirm correct operation.
- Install the cabling in a manner that prevents any danger of the leads being exposed to shear, crushing, or rupture forces.
- Cushion and protect the cables if there are sharp edges in the vicinity to prevent fraying.
- Make sure all speaker wires easily reach the speaker terminals without stress on the wire or connectors.
Please note that these instructions are a summary, and it is highly recommended to refer to the complete instruction manual for detailed installation steps and diagrams.
